首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使用配置文件更改Spinnaker时区

Spinnaker是一种开源的持续交付平台,用于管理和部署应用程序到云环境中。它支持多云平台,包括腾讯云,可以帮助开发团队实现快速、可靠的软件交付。

在Spinnaker中,时区是一个重要的配置项,它决定了在部署和管理应用程序时使用的时间。默认情况下,Spinnaker使用UTC时间作为时区。然而,有时候我们可能需要更改时区以适应特定的业务需求或地理位置。

要更改Spinnaker的时区,我们不能直接使用配置文件进行更改。相反,我们需要通过修改Spinnaker的运行配置来实现。

以下是一种可能的方法来更改Spinnaker的时区:

  1. 连接到Spinnaker的运行实例,可以通过SSH或其他远程连接方式。
  2. 找到Spinnaker的配置文件,通常位于/opt/spinnaker/config目录下。
  3. 编辑spinnaker-local.yml文件,该文件包含了Spinnaker的本地配置信息。
  4. spinnaker-local.yml文件中,找到时区相关的配置项,通常是timezone或类似的字段。
  5. 修改时区配置项为所需的时区,可以使用标准的时区名称(如Asia/Shanghai)或UTC偏移量(如+08:00)。
  6. 保存并关闭文件。
  7. 重启Spinnaker服务,以使配置更改生效。

完成以上步骤后,Spinnaker将使用新的时区进行运行。这样可以确保在应用程序的部署和管理过程中使用正确的时间。

Spinnaker的优势在于其灵活性和可扩展性。它支持多云平台,可以轻松地在不同的云环境中进行部署和管理。此外,Spinnaker提供了丰富的功能和工具,包括流水线管理、部署策略、可视化界面等,使开发团队能够更高效地进行持续交付。

对于使用Spinnaker的应用场景,它适用于任何需要频繁部署和管理应用程序的场景。无论是小型团队还是大型企业,Spinnaker都可以帮助他们实现快速、可靠的软件交付。

腾讯云提供了一系列与Spinnaker相关的产品和服务,可以帮助用户更好地使用和部署Spinnaker。其中包括云原生应用平台TKE、容器镜像仓库Tencent Hub、云原生数据库TencentDB for TDSQL等。您可以访问腾讯云官方网站了解更多详情和产品介绍:

通过使用这些产品和服务,您可以更好地与Spinnaker集成,并在腾讯云上实现高效的持续交付流程。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

解决使用强制配置文件无法使用远程协助

最近在做一个VDI的项目,虚拟桌面采用池化并且重启还原的模式(类似于网吧模式部署),其中虚拟桌面的配置文件采用强制配置文件。...在将强制配置文件部署完成后,测试虚拟桌面功能,发现虚拟桌面的远程协助无法使用,其实直接调用的Windows自带的远程协助功能。 ? 但是我们在打开的时候出现了以下错误。 ?...测试同一用户不采用强制配置文件使用本地配置文件没有发现此问题,将强制配置文件ntuser.man改回ntuser.dat 创建本地配置文件,依然没问题 测试其他用户采用强制配置文件也依然有此问题。...后经查阅资料发现在Win7下出现此问题是由于配置文件状态的问题,导致,可以通过修改注册表修改配置文件装来来解决。 一、 在Win7下的具体解决方法如下: 1....二、 在Windows Server 2008 R2下的解决方法 在Windows Server 2008 R2下部署XenApp类型的虚拟应用或Terminal Service出现此问题时,可以使用专门的

1.4K30

小案例:结果缓存无法使用,RESULT_CACHE_MAX_SIZE值无法更改的问题

最近遇到了一个 RESULT_CACHE_MAX_SIZE 参数值无法更改的问题。 首先我们需要知道 RESULT_CACHE_MAX_SIZE 是什么。...RESULT_CACHE_MAX_SIZE 是结果缓存能够使用sga内存的最大大小的限制参数。 当我们需要使用结果缓存的时候,这个值一定不能是0。并且以下的查询结果是 ENABLED ....dbms_result_cache.status from dual; STATUS ------------------------------------- BYPASS 并且这种状态下RESULT_CACHE_MAX_SIZE参数值无法更改...可以使用如下方法恢复。 给shared_pool_size一个最小值。保证结果缓存可以拿到内存空间。...就可以解决无法使用结果缓存和无法修改RESULT_CACHE_MAX_SIZE参数值的问题了。

1.8K10
  • 为什么Spinnaker对CI CD至关重要[DevOps]

    Spinnaker起源 Netflix曾经有一个零散的连续输送的故事。每个组织的交付系统都是专门为该组织构建的,因此其他组织通常无法从该工作中受益。...实践中的Spinnaker 使用Spinnaker,可以构建由阶段组成的灵活管道,以按所需方式交付软件。可以有一个“部署”阶段,该阶段使用“蓝/绿”策略将零停机时间编排为新基础架构的创建和清理。...在Spinnaker之前,许多团队无法在其部署管道中使用金丝雀版本,因为太麻烦了,无法与他们的旧金丝雀系统集成。...通过使用特定于Netflix的组件覆盖UI中的“实例详细信息”面板来做到这一点,该组件从配置文件中获取一些信息(基本SSH命令),将实例ID插入该命令中,并使其作为一个剪贴板小按钮可用实例ID旁边。...通过此设置,可以轻松控制启动每个实例的IAM配置文件,同时将IAM功能的实质内容留给安全团队。这使他们能够灵活地更改其实现,添加功能或进行其他审核,而不必更改Spinnaker

    1.6K151

    Kubernetes搭建spinnaker服务

    edit --override-base-url http://spin-gate.xxxx.com 图片 来对比一下执行以上命令后config文件的变化: 图片 图片 做这些对比是为了方便以后自己手动更改配置文件...图片 再瞄一眼配置文件config: 图片 图片 指定部署使用account和命名空间,部署方式distributed(分布式) bash-5.0$ hal config deploy edit \ >...github仅供参考在配置文件中也生成一下。方便对比配置文件。token的生成就不用做过多的赘述了!...参考了使用ctr 命令管理 Containerd 容器 我觉得使用containerd安装spinnaker 这真的是可以复习ctr critical命令了 ctr create [root@k8s-master...' " done } GetImages 当然了还有一个问题就是 crictl 可以更改镜像名字吗?

    2.2K11

    2021 年 25 大 DevOps 工具(上)

    借助 Puppet 的代码管理工具 R10K,可以更轻松地对 CI/CD 代码实施自动化或手动更改、更新、审查和测试。还可以使用 R10K 和 Puppetfiles 来自动部署环境。...在许多情况下,还需要手动将构建配置到UI、硬代码配置文件和松散的访问控制中。...Bamboo 缺点: Bamboo的代码分析能力不强 Bamboo 无法集中构建配置 没有全局工具配置(必须在代理器上手动安装工具) Bamboo 缺乏凭据插件和支持,这意味着每个 Bamboo 相关的项目都必须推出密码更改功能...Spinnaker 的仪表板和界面都非常易于使用。开发人员可以轻松地将他们的代码推送到发布分支,该工具会自动构建、测试、验证并将代码推送到生产环境。...借助 Spinnaker,你可以使用 Seamless Kubernetes、 Github 和 Google 的云构建集成,轻松交付、部署对软件的更改

    3.3K10

    【云+社区年度征文】在Kubernetes环境中采用Spinnaker的意义

    您将了解: Spinnaker在Kubernetes环境中的作用 在Kubernetes环境中使用Spinnaker 了解Spinnaker的架构 使用Spinnaker设计持续交付管道 解释Spinnaker...可以使用Spinnaker在Kubernetes对象上执行各种操作,例如扩展,缩小,回滚和前进。...Jenkins作业获取最新的应用程序代码更改并构建Docker镜像。使用Docker插件或者是原生的dockerCLI指令,Jenkins将新创建的镜像推送到Docker Hub。...在这种情况下,通过Spinnaker GUI完成的任何YAML文件更改都将在下一次管道部署期间被覆盖。...因此,强烈建议对存储在源代码管理工具中的YAML文件进行更改,而不是直接通过Spinnaker GUI编辑YAML文件。

    2.5K00

    流水线救赎:Spinnaker如何塑造SAP卓越的交付

    如果我们遇到问题,Spinnaker庞大的在线社区可能有解决方案。其次,它与Slack完全集成(在SAP中已经广泛使用),允许我们的团队共享关于部署流的见解。...交流是任何平台的关键,Spinnaker在这方面做得很好。 为什么我们坚持使用 Spinnaker赋予了我生命的意义 - 只是开个玩笑 - 不,但它确实帮助我到达了我想去的地方。...通过利用Halyard配置工具和GitOps方法,我们可以在团队中使用自助服务模型(DaaS)。这是一个游戏规则改变者,因为在部署过程中,流水线向我们发送信号,而不是开发人员联系我们进行更改。...如果能找到一个空间,让我们能更深入地探索Spinnaker和它的工具能为我们做些什么,那将会很有帮助。另一件事是,我们必须操作配置文件,以自动改变Spinnaker。...https://www.spinnaker.io/community/ 安全也可以做得更好,特别是围绕着Spinnaker使用的docker镜像。

    61550

    什么是GitOps以及如何使用 Spinnaker CICD 管道实现 GitOps

    使用 GitOps,整个交付过程必须都是以声明方式定义的。 一旦更改被批准和合并,它就会自动反映在目标环境中。 2为什么使用 GitOps?...使用 webhook,Git 可以自动触发部署管道并将新配置或应用程序更改推送到开发、测试或生产环境。...这些agent还确保您的整个系统是自我修复的,即,在发生故障的情况下,可以使用配置文件重新启动 pod。并且可以避免任何潜在的人为错误。 ---- 4GitOps 是如何工作的?...5使用 OpsMx Enterprise for Spinnaker 实施 GitOps 假设您已将 Kubernetes 部署所需的所有 YAML 文件和其他文档存储在 Git 存储库中。...理想情况下,构建作业将配置为从 Git 中的特定路径获取配置文件(YAML 文件)。

    1.7K30

    在 Kubernetes 上部署 Spinnaker

    Spinnaker 对应的 chart 包目前还是使用的以前的 API 版本,所以我们需要手动下载下来做一次更改: $ helm fetch stable/spinnaker $ tar -xvf spinnaker...-1.23.2.tgz 然后将 spinnaker chart 模板中的 Deployment、StatefulSet 这些资源对象的 apiVersion 更改成 apps/v1,也需要记住如果是 Deployment...还需要添加上 selector.matchLabels 字段,大家可以直接使用更改后的 chart 模板 https://github.com/cnych/spinnaker-helm。...17h 不过由于在安装 Spinnaker 的过程中会使用 gcr.io 的镜像,所以会看到很多 Pod 镜像拉取失败的错误,这个时候我们可以手动编辑 Deployment 对象更改镜像地址: $ kubectl...,可以查看前面的文章 一文搞懂 Traefik2.1 的使用 了解更多,然后直接对域名 spinnaker.qikqiak.com 做好 DNS 解析即可在浏览器中访问 Spinnaker 了: ?

    1.4K20

    初试 Kubernetes 集群中使用 Helm 搭建 Spinnaker 平台

    本次我将实际操作演示如何在 Kubernetes 集群中安装 Spinnaker,后续演示如何使用 Spinnaker 执行 deploy 和 scale 一个应用到 Kubernetes 集群中。...而且这些配置文件支持表达式,来生成满足特定条件的文件,配置更加灵活。我们以 ingress/deck.yaml 文件为例。...好了,扯了那么多,现在介入正题,使用 Helm 安装 Spinnaker 到 Kubernetes 中。...通过上一遍对 Spinnaker 的介绍,我们知道 Spinnaker 是由很多组件组织在一起的,需要有一个全局的配置文件 spinnaker.yml 来配置各个组件信息。...这里也是一样,在开始安装之前,也需要一个 Yaml 配置文件(values.yaml)来配置各个组件信息。

    2.1K30

    Kubernetes 集群中使用 Helm 搭建 Spinnaker 平台

    本次我将实际操作演示如何在 Kubernetes 集群中安装 Spinnaker,后续演示如何使用 Spinnaker 执行 deploy 和 scale 一个应用到 Kubernetes 集群中。...而且这些配置文件支持表达式,来生成满足特定条件的文件,配置更加灵活。我们以 ingress/deck.yaml 文件为例。...好了,扯了那么多,现在介入正题,使用 Helm 安装 Spinnaker 到 Kubernetes 中。...通过上一遍对 Spinnaker 的介绍,我们知道 Spinnaker 是由很多组件组织在一起的,需要有一个全局的配置文件 spinnaker.yml 来配置各个组件信息。...这里也是一样,在开始安装之前,也需要一个 Yaml 配置文件(values.yaml)来配置各个组件信息。

    2.6K30

    初试 Netflix 开源持续云交付平台 Spinnaker

    /spinnaker-local.yml # 修改配置文件 $ vim $HOME/.spinnaker/spinnaker-local.yml 注意:这里的文件 spinnaker-local.yml...是 Spinnaker 核心配置文件,这里可以配置各个组件是否启动或关闭,以及其他参数。...同时 /spinnaker/config/*.yaml 这些配置文件都是各个组件启动时,需要加载的配置文件。这里我们暂时不做修改,保持默认状态,下边演示功能时在做修改。...信息配置到 Spinnaker 配置文件中,使其可以关联到对应 Jenkins,然后就可以在 Spinnaker 中尽情使用 Jenkins 服务啦!...5.2 配置 Spinnaker config 集成 Jenkins 上边提到,Spinnaker配置文件为 $HOME/.spinnaker/spinnaker-local.yml,那么我们需要做一些修改

    5.5K80

    赛罗终极形态_终极战斗仪

    架构图如下: 最上面部分是主spinnaker,或者叫master spinnaker,这个spinnaker用来管理每条业务线真正使用spinnaker。...最下面部分就是业务线中真正操作使用spinnaker的团队了,每个子spinnaker需要一个项目管理员负责自己spinnaker的权限管理、pipeline配置等,但是他不可更改云平台认证相关的信息,...2 账户隔离 2.1 资源隔离 每条产品线使用自己的云资源账号,在master spinnaker中给这个子spinnaker配置好账号后,子spinnaker的admin就可以看到自己账号云平台下的所有资源...假如没有内嵌设计,spinnaker使用者被绑定在一套服务中,其中一个要求重启,所有人都将受到影响。 3 高可用性 我们来直接模拟故障吧。...有了内嵌设计,master spinnaker就算挂了,也是失去了对承载子spinnaker的容器云的控制,不能添加和修改子spinnaker的而已,不会影响现有子spinnaker的正常使用

    37920
    领券